Q: Is 26,415,812 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 26,415,812 is a composite number.

Why is 26,415,812 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 26,415,812 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 6,603,953 13,207,906 and 26,415,812, with no remainder.

Since 26,415,812 cannot be divided by just 1 and 26,415,812, it is a composite number.
